> The endpoint MUST acknowledge packets containing only ACK or PADDING frames in the next ACK frame that it sends. Does this mean that, when we received 2nd packet which contains only ACK, it triggers generation of ACK only packet which contains ACKs for 1st and 2nd ACK only packets? Or should we wait for reception of non-ACK packet? -- You are receiving this because you are subscribed to this thread.
